The John Deere 2251 was introduced as part of John Deere's compact utility tractor lineup, serving farmers from 1986 to 1991. It was designed to be a versatile machine capable of handling a variety of tasks. The 2251 is equipped with a Yanmar 3TN75RJ 33 HP diesel engine with a displacement of 76.6 cubic inches. This provides reliable power while maintaining fuel efficiency. The tractor features a gear transmission with 9 forward and 3 reverse speeds, offering a good range for different field conditions. Its PTO delivers 28 HP at 540 RPM, suitable for operating various implements. The hydraulic system has a capacity of approximately 6.1 GPM to power implements, and it features a Category I 3-point hitch, offering a lift capacity of around 1320 lbs. This tractor found its niche in applications like small row crop operations, hay production, and livestock farms. Compared to larger models, the 2251 offered a more compact footprint and simpler operation, while delivering sufficient power for typical utility tasks.

Specifications

EngineYanmar 3TN75RJ 33 HP Diesel
PTO HP28 HP @ 540 RPM
TransmissionGear 9F/3R
Hydraulics6.1 GPM, 1 remotes
3-Point HitchCategory I, 1320 lbs
Fuel Capacity6.1 gallons
Weight2300 lbs
Years Produced1986-1991

Maintenance Tips

  • Change the engine oil and filter every 100-200 hours of operation, using a high-quality diesel engine oil.
  • Inspect and clean the fuel filter regularly to prevent fuel system issues and maintain optimal engine performance.
  • Periodically check hydraulic fluid levels and inspect hoses for leaks. Replace hydraulic filters according to the manufacturer's recommendations.
  • Before storing the tractor for the winter, add a fuel stabilizer to the fuel tank and grease all fittings to prevent rust and corrosion.

History & Background

The John Deere 2251 was introduced in 1986 as a compact utility tractor, expanding Deere's offerings in the lower horsepower range. It remained largely unchanged throughout its production run, becoming known for its reliable Yanmar diesel engine. The 2251 played a role in providing smaller farms and operations with a durable and versatile tractor option.

What oil filter fits the 2251?

The oil filter typically used on the John Deere 2251 is a John Deere AM101207 or equivalent. Common cross-references include Fram PH3614 and Wix 51365.

What are common parts needed for the 2251?

Common parts needed for the 2251 include engine oil filters, fuel filters, hydraulic filters, belts (fan belt, alternator belt), hydraulic seals for cylinders, steering components (tie rod ends), and clutch parts if the clutch shows signs of wear.
